BMR restore of Windows 2008 prevents SP2 from being installed

SpecialK

ADSM.ORG Member
Joined
Jul 10, 2009
Messages
49
Reaction score
2
Points
0
I don't know whether anyone else has noticed this, but if you recover a BMR of a Windows 2008 server (in my case 32-bit, using BA Client 6.1.0.2) and then try and install Service Pack 2, it fails. It appears that the TSM client when it does the SystemState backup fails to backup the following files (for reasons best known to IBM presumably).

C:\Windows\winsxs\x86_microsoft-windows-b..-bcdtemplate-server_31bf3856ad364e35_6.0.6001.18000_none_02fabff22d23d807\BCD-Template

C:\Windows\winsxs\x86_microsoft-windows-b..nvironment-dvd-pcat_31bf3856ad364e35_6.0.6001.18000_none_9a17d163307ea9c1\BCD

C:\Windows\winsxs\x86_microsoft-windows-b..re-bootmanager-pcat_31bf3856ad364e35_6.0.6001.18000_none_c329b283b330830a\bootmgr

C:\Windows\winsxs\x86_microsoft-windows-dns-server-samples_31bf3856ad364e35_6.0.6001.18000_none_bb1ccb84f3a4f071\BOOT

C:\Windows\winsxs\x86_microsoft-windows-servicingstack_31bf3856ad364e35_6.0.6001.18000_none_095f6148c74a7a64\x86_installed

C:\Windows\winsxs\x86_microsoft-windows-simpletcp_31bf3856ad364e35_6.0.6001.18000_none_d128fbe24700c9af\quotes

C:\Windows\winsxs\x86_microsoft-windows-telnet-server_31bf3856ad364e35_6.0.6001.18000_none_9307dcf14f15ce10\termcap

C:\Windows\winsxs\x86_microsoft-windows-w..nfrastructure-other_31bf3856ad364e35_6.0.6001.18000_none_0485026df75afb69\hosts
C:\Windows\winsxs\x86_microsoft-windows-w..nfrastructure-other_31bf3856ad364e35_6.0.6001.18000_none_0485026df75afb69\networks
C:\Windows\winsxs\x86_microsoft-windows-w..nfrastructure-other_31bf3856ad364e35_6.0.6001.18000_none_0485026df75afb69\protocol
C:\Windows\winsxs\x86_microsoft-windows-w..nfrastructure-other_31bf3856ad364e35_6.0.6001.18000_none_0485026df75afb69\services

C:\Windows\winsxs\x86_subsystem-for-unix-based-applications_31bf3856ad364e35_6.0.6001.18000_none_73e857c5efef9bd9\loginenv
C:\Windows\winsxs\x86_subsystem-for-unix-based-applications_31bf3856ad364e35_6.0.6001.18000_none_73e857c5efef9bd9\makedev
C:\Windows\winsxs\x86_subsystem-for-unix-based-applications_31bf3856ad364e35_6.0.6001.18000_none_73e857c5efef9bd9\psxoffset

If you manually make a copy of these files and restore them after the BMR, then SP2 can be installed successfully.

I don't know whether IBM are aware of this "feature" of the BA client, or plan on fixing it.
 
OK, after further checking, what appears to be happening is that the BA Client doesn't backup any files under WinSxs that don't have a file extension. This is an error I would have thought that any [FONT=&quot]competent [/FONT]test regime would have spotted.

This is a problem in Windows 2008 32-bit and 64-bit, core and non-core versions and probably affects Vista versions as well.
 
Last edited:
After further experimentation it appears that sometimes (and I've yet to work out the exact circumstances) the BA client doesn't backup the BCD file, which is essential if you want to do a BMR of your system.
 
Back
Top